What Does “Full-Service” Really Mean?
A full-service law firm offers legal support across a wide range of practice areas. Rather than focusing on just one niche, these firms provide comprehensive services that allow clients to address multiple legal needs under one roof.
Common areas of practice may include:
- Litigation and dispute resolution
- Business and commercial law
- Real estate and land use
- Municipal and regulatory matters
- Estate planning and administration
- Trusts, probate, and family-related matters
The goal isn’t to be everything to everyone, it’s to provide well-rounded, integrated legal support for clients whose needs are often interconnected.
Seeing the Bigger Picture
One of the greatest advantages of a full-service firm is perspective. When all legal matters are handled by one team, attorneys can see how different issues affect one another.
For example, a business owner involved in a contract dispute may also be planning a property acquisition or a succession strategy. Decisions made in one area can have consequences in another. A full-service firm can spot those connections early and help clients avoid unintended problems.
This big-picture approach leads to advice that is not only legally sound, but also practical and strategic.
Consistency and Continuity Matter
Legal relationships often span years, if not decades. When clients work with a single firm over time, attorneys gain a deep understanding of their goals, history, and priorities.
This continuity allows lawyers to provide more personalized guidance. Clients don’t have to re-explain their background every time a new issue arises, and attorneys can offer solutions that align with long-term objectives.
For families, this may mean smoother estate planning and transitions between generations. For businesses, it can mean better risk management and more thoughtful growth strategies.
Efficiency Saves Time and Money
Coordinating between multiple law firms can be time-consuming and expensive. Information has to be shared, strategies aligned, and responsibilities divided, often leading to delays or duplicated efforts.
A full-service firm streamlines this process. Attorneys collaborate internally, share insights, and work toward a common goal. This efficiency reduces administrative burden and helps keep matters moving forward.
Clients benefit from faster response times, clearer communication, and fewer surprises.
Stronger Advocacy Through Collaboration
Complex legal matters often require input from multiple perspectives. In a full-service firm, attorneys from different practice areas can collaborate to develop stronger strategies.
For example, a litigation matter may benefit from insight into regulatory requirements or property law. A business transaction may raise potential dispute issues that experienced litigators can help anticipate and address.
This internal collaboration leads to more thorough analysis and better-prepared advocacy, whether a matter is resolved through negotiation or in court.
One Point of Accountability
When multiple firms are involved in a client’s legal affairs, accountability can become unclear. If something goes wrong, it may be difficult to determine who was responsible or where communication broke down.
Working with one trusted firm simplifies accountability. Clients know who to call, who is responsible, and who has the full picture. This clarity builds trust and confidence, especially during stressful or high-stakes situations.

Better Risk Management
Legal risks often emerge at the intersections of different areas of law. A decision that seems minor in one context can create exposure in another.
A full-service firm helps clients manage these risks proactively. By coordinating advice across practice areas, attorneys can identify potential issues early and recommend solutions that reduce exposure.
This proactive approach is especially valuable for businesses navigating growth, regulatory change, or ownership transitions.
